Ghost Recon is a totally different ball game.
Its a much much slower paced style of play, and realy requires 360º of coverage by you and your teammates if you want to win.
I remember my first days of playing that game, i used to get so upset when i got shot by someone i didnt even see, but once you get used to the gameplay, chokepoints and other elements of the game you'll start to get alot better at finding the people before they find you.
Stealth is a major advantage, sneaking by patrols to get to your objective often is the better strategy rather than shooting everything thats in your path.
Its really quite a deep deep game as compared to RvS just becasue there is an SDK for it which lets the community mod it to make it even better. Some of the modders out there have been pushing that engine to the max with some of the stuff they are scripting these days.
SOG often has a ghost recon server up... no respawn games. All of us have Premium so the teamwork factor is there.
Though the graphics engine and gamecontrol is a bit outdated, it still kick arse because of the pace of play and strategy that it requires. There is no other game like it out there. period.

Speaking of Cannon Fodder: after a return to playing Ghost Recon I notice things haven't changed much.... the air is full of RPGs and Rockets. I suspect that for newbies this is like having someone kick a hornet's nest and they are the ones that always get stung, not the nest kickers.
I used to call it something like Radar By Frags - spam the whole map with airborne frags just to see where the tangos are, so that they can get the most kills. That's about as far away from teamwork as you can get. Not very Ghost Recon like IMHO.
Also I still see what where buggy mods 6 months ago, still being hosted, then crashing, by the same hosts.

I guess it depends on the server you join, and the mood of the host for that day. You arent gonna see much of a teamwork atmosphere on at least 50% of the servers using GameRanger..... especially when the servers are running AcK! and BOOM style missions. And if there are multiple respawns (3+) Forget about it!! .......... the people that like to run and gun/spam/etc will be in heaven cause they can run around like chickens with their heads cut off into any battle, and know they have more lives to lose if they die while trying to get the most kills (and die trying). Its your decision to participate in those games.
But..... I have played some great no/one respawn games lately that have been solid gaming experiences. When the server starts running multiple respawns people start goin nuts and reverting to their run & gun tactics.
IMHO, Multiple respawns disturb the whole flow of the game in general.
I'm not a fan of spamming frags, and i can see your point Tim...... Doesn't take to much thought to aim your site high and start unloading MM1 rounds. One thing that it is good for is laying covering spam while you flank the enemy and really accomplish something. =D
I prefer stealth missions that require a little tact, teamwork and communication to sneak around patrols to get to certain objectives, but lets face it.... Im not gonna find a server running what I want to play on gameranger 99% of the time. (at least until Alpha Squad Mod comes out)
Anyway, i kinda went off on a tangent...... my point is there are good games out there, but they arent easy to find. Not everyone is in the same mood at any given moment. My advice would be go into servers with lower expectations.... if teamwork is being used than its all good, if not either join the flow of the game or find another server.
